Dive into the fascinating world of black garlic, a culinary treasure that's transforming kitchens globally. This unique delicacy is created by fermenting ordinary garlic over several weeks, resulting in a velvety texture and an intensely sweet, molasses-like flavor. Contrasted to its pungent raw counterpart, black garlic offers a milder taste profile that lends itself perfectly to both savory and sweet applications.

Unveiling the Richness of Black Garlic

Black garlic, this intriguing ingredient of aged and fermented common garlic, has recently emerged as a popular choice in the culinary world. Its intricate, robust flavor profile, achieved through a slow transformation process, sets it apart from its raw counterpart. Black garlic boasts notes of fruity, balsamic, and nutty flavors that add depth to both savory and sweet dishes.

Unveiling the Power of Black Garlic

Black garlic, a unique culinary treasure, emerges from regular garlic after a slow fermentation process. This transformation results in a rich, decadent, deeply flavorful spread with a texture that suggests soft caramel. Beyond its intriguing appearance and taste, black garlic boasts an array of anticipated health benefits. It's known for possessing potent antioxidant properties, that may help protect cells from damage. Additionally, studies suggest that black garlic might promote improved heart health by lowering blood pressure.
